Mission

TO PROVIDE LIFE TRAINING, PROFESSIONAL DEVELOPMENT, AND AWARENESS OF THE SECURITY TRADERS IN THE GREATER BOSTON AREA. LOCAL MEMBERS MEET WITH PROFESSIONAL PEERS LOCALLY, REGIONALLY AND NATIONALLY, IN ORDER TO PURSUE AND DISCUSS PROFESSIONAL ISSUES AND COMMON INTERESTS.

What Community Improvement & Capacity Building executives earn in Massachusetts

BOSTON SECURITIES TRADERS ASSOC INC C/O CHARLIE O'CONNOR reported no executive compensation in its latest filing. For context, the highest-paid executive at a comparable community improvement & capacity building organization in Massachusetts earns a median of $78,224.

25th percentile
$23k
Median
$78,224
75th percentile
$139k
90th percentile
$188k

These are community improvement & capacity building sector-wide figures, not this organization's reported pay. Based on 92 organizations across 92 filings (2021 – 2023).
